Dodgers News: Shohei Ohtani Announces He’s ‘Now Married’ To Woman From Japan

Shohei Ohtani is settling in with the Los Angeles Dodgers after signing a 10-year, $700 million contract in the offseason that made him the highest paid player in professional sports history.

He has been working his way back from right elbow surgery and an oblique injury that ended his 2023 season with the Los Angeles Angels, and things seem to be going well on the field.

He appeared in his first game with the Dodgers on Tuesday, and posted his first highlight with an opposite field home run.

Off the field, things are going well for Ohtani too as he announced on his Instagram that he is now married.

Ohtani’s caption on Instagram says, “To all my friends and fans throughout, I have an announcement to make: Not only have I began a new chapter in my career with the Dodgers but I also have began a new life with someone from my Native country of Japan who is very special to me and I wanted everyone to know I am now married. I am excited for what is come and thank you for your support.”

The photo he posted is a message in Japanese, which according to Google Translate, starts by thanking everyone for their continued support, and with the season approaching, he wanted to announce the news of his marriage.

Ohtani’s message went on to say he is marrying a woman from Japan and hopes the two of them will work together and support each other in their new environment and with a new team.

The message also says there will be an interview to further expand on the marriage.

Ohtani’s marriage announcement was made late Wednesday night. When Ohtani made the decision to sign with the Dodgers, he also utilized Instagram to share his choice.

Shohei Ohtani posts Dekopin in marriage announcement

At the bottom of Ohtani’s marriage announcement, he posted a photo of his dog, Dekopin (or Decoy), who has become one of the most famous dogs in the world recently.

Ohtani revealed the name of his dog at the press conference to announce his signing with the Dodgers.

Dekopin also received a fake United States visa earlier this year.
